The Soon Oo Pon Nya Shin Pagoda stands majestically on Sagaing Hill, a significant location in Myanmar known for its numerous pagodas and monasteries. This Buddhist temple, with its striking golden stupa and intricate carvings, not only serves as a place of worship but also as a breathtaking viewpoint overlooking the Irrawaddy River and the surrounding hills. As you ascend towards the pagoda, the tranquil path lined with lush greenery and the sound of chanting monks create an atmosphere of peace and reflection, inviting visitors to leave their worries behind. Inside the complex, the richly decorated interiors and the serene ambience provide an opportunity for spiritual contemplation. Local devotees often come to pay their respects, so witnessing their rituals can add a deeper understanding of the cultural significance of the pagoda. For the best experience, visit during sunrise or sunset when the golden light enhances the beauty of the stupa and the surrounding landscape, creating a perfect backdrop for photography. The pagoda is not just an architectural marvel; it is also a vibrant center of community life. Engage with local monks and visitors to learn more about the teachings of Buddhism, or participate in meditation sessions if offered. The Soon Oo Pon Nya Shin Pagoda is a testament to the spiritual heritage of Sagaing, making it a must-see for tourists seeking an authentic experience in Myanmar.
